However on this latest trade issue, he went too far. He is either lying or ignorant of how trade works. - Who pays the tariff? The importer, aka, American companies pay the tariff. I don't understand why he has to lie about this. - Trade deficit doesn't equate to "ripping us off" by $500 billion dollar. Everyone runs a trade deficit with your local grocery store. But that doesn't mean your grocery store is ripping you off. China buys a lot of US treasuries with the trade surplus. With the reduced trade activities, it will add pressure to the interest rate. |
By making manufacturing more expensive in China, one of those other Asian countries are just going to fill the void. The manufacturing isn't going to come back to America. |
